Early wake for the Antonov

A couple of days ago, Tuifly's B738 D-ATUH (special livery Mein CEWE) suffered a bird strike on landing which damaged the nose.
The replacement part had to be brought from Hannover by an An-12, which is allways a great (and rare) sight...
Inicially schedulled to arrive in the middle of the night, ended up arriving a little bit  before sunrise which allowed me to make a quick run for some shots before heading to work.

An-12 UR-CGV just after arriving...(long exposure shot...tried some high ISO shots of the landing but it was too dark)

Tuifly's D-ATUH on a night-stop with the damaged nose.
Unfortunately couldn't stay for the nose change...
